Warning Signs You Need Supply Line Break Water Removal
Catching water damage early is crucial in preventing further damage and costly repairs. Here are some warning signs you might need Supply Line Break Water Removal: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ew growth. This can lead to serious health issues, including respiratory problems. Our team will quickly identify the source of the odor and provide a solution to remove it.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the situation and provide a detailed estimate for the necessary repairs. We’ll work tirelessly to restore your property to its original condition.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ains on walls or ceilings can show a hidden leak or supply line break. Our team will investigate the situation and provide a solution to prevent further damage.
Increased Water Bills
Unusually high water bills can be a sign of a hidden leak or supply line break. Our team will identify the source of the issue and provide a solution to prevent further water waste.
Water Damage in Unusual Areas
Water damage in unusual areas, such as under sinks or around toilets, can show a hidden leak or supply line break. Our team will investigate the situation and provide a solution to prevent further damage.

Supply Line Break Water Removal Cost in Robinson Ranch, CA
The cost of Supply Line Break Water Removal in Robinson Ranch, CA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a detailed estimate for the necessary work and help you navigate the insurance process.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ment used, and the duration of the drying process. |
| Restoration and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age, the type of materials required, and the complexity of the repairs. |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area, the type of equipment used, and the duration of the cleaning process. |
